1847101340Paris, Société Géologique de France, 1847-1860, in-8, 8 tomes en 9 vol. , 4 pl. et 1 tabl. dépl, Demi-chagrin noir à coins, têtes dorées, Rare édition originale. Exemplaire bien complet en 8 tomes, reliés en 9 volumes (le T. II est en deux parties), publiés "au lieu des séances de la Société". L'ouvrage, qui présente une analyse des écrits géologiques contemporains, est illustré de quatre planches dépliantes, reliées à la fin des tomes IV et VI, dont trois coloriées à l'aquarelle : elles représentent des profils géologiques et des coupes de formation de terrains. Le tome V contient un tableau démontrant la distribution géographique des étages de la formation crétacée et du groupe wealdien. Le vicomte d'Archiac (1802-1869) fut président de la Société Géologique de France en 1844, 1849 et 1854; en 1857, il devint membre de l'Académie des sciences. Il fut est nommé titulaire de la chaire de paléontologie au Muséum à la suite d'Orbigny en 1861. Il est reconnu pour ses études stratigraphiques et paléontologiques qu'il réalisées en France, Belgique et en Angleterre et il est considéré comme un des fondateurs de la géologie préhistorique en France.
